§951.23.  Medical board; appointment; duties and powers

The board of trustees shall designate a medical board to be composed of three physicians from the medical staff of the Orleans Parish School Board.  If necessary, other physicians may be employed from time to time.  The medical board shall arrange for and pass upon all medical examinations required under the provisions of this Part, shall investigate all essential statements and certificates by or on behalf of a participant in connection with the application for disability retirement, and shall report in writing to the board of trustees its conclusions and recommendations upon all matters referred to it.

Redesignated from R.S. 17:1043 pursuant to R.S. 24:253.
